Camber Dock and Basin
Loading gunpowder onto boats for transfer to Portsmouth Royal Dockyard, where it would be used to arm the Fleet. The basin is of irregular octagonal shape enclosed by walls on seven sides, with paving of large irregular stone slabs. The structure comprises retaining walls, cranes and railings. The west side adjoins the end of the Rolling Way from B Magazine.Building Stats
